When we talk about PCN in urology, we're referring to Percutaneous Nephrostomy. This is a medical procedure, not just a random set of letters! The term itself gives us a hint: "percutaneous" means through the skin, "nephro" refers to the kidney, and "stomy" means creating an opening. So, putting it all together, a percutaneous nephrostomy is a procedure where a doctor creates an opening through your skin into your kidney. But why would they do that, you ask? That's what we'll explore next. Essentially, PCN is a crucial intervention used to relieve pressure and drain urine when the normal flow is obstructed. Imagine a blocked pipe in your house – PCN is like creating a detour to get things flowing again! Why is PCN Performed?
So, you know PCN stands for Percutaneous Nephrostomy, but the million-dollar question is: why would a doctor need to perform this procedure? There are several reasons, all revolving around the need to drain urine from the kidney when the normal drainage pathway is blocked or compromised. Think of it like this: your kidneys are constantly filtering waste and producing urine, which then travels through the ureters to your bladder. If something blocks that pathway, the urine can back up, causing pressure and potential damage to the kidney. This is where PCN comes to the rescue!
One of the most common reasons for performing a PCN is to relieve an obstruction in the ureter. This obstruction could be caused by a kidney stone, a tumor, a stricture (narrowing of the ureter), or even external compression from a mass in the abdomen. When the urine can't flow normally, it builds up in the kidney, leading to a condition called hydronephrosis. Hydronephrosis can cause pain, infection, and, if left untreated, can even lead to kidney damage. PCN provides an immediate way to drain the backed-up urine, relieving the pressure and protecting the kidney. Another scenario where PCN is frequently used is in cases of infection. If an infected kidney is also obstructed, simply giving antibiotics might not be enough. The infection can be trapped behind the blockage, making it difficult for the antibiotics to reach the site. In such cases, PCN allows for drainage of the infected urine, helping to clear the infection more effectively. PCN is also used as a temporary measure in certain situations. For example, if a patient needs surgery to correct a ureteral obstruction but isn't healthy enough for surgery right away, a PCN can be placed to drain the kidney until the patient is stable enough for the definitive procedure. It's like a temporary fix to keep things under control. Furthermore, PCN can be utilized for diagnostic purposes. In some cases, a doctor might need to collect a urine sample directly from the kidney to diagnose an infection or other kidney problem. PCN provides a direct access route to the kidney, allowing for accurate and reliable sample collection. So, whether it's relieving an obstruction, draining an infection, serving as a temporary measure, or aiding in diagnosis, PCN plays a vital role in managing various urological conditions and protecting kidney health.
What to Expect During a PCN Procedure
Okay, so your doctor has recommended a PCN procedure. What can you expect? Knowing what's going to happen can ease your anxiety and help you feel more prepared. Let's walk through the typical steps involved in a PCN procedure.
First off, before the procedure, your doctor will likely order some imaging tests, such as an ultrasound or CT scan, to get a clear picture of your kidney and the location of the blockage. This helps them plan the best approach for the PCN. You'll also have blood tests to check your kidney function and make sure you don't have any bleeding disorders. On the day of the procedure, you'll be asked to fast for a certain period beforehand. This is usually to prevent nausea and vomiting during the procedure. You'll also be given instructions on any medications you should or shouldn't take before the PCN. When you arrive at the hospital or clinic, you'll be taken to a procedure room. You'll be asked to lie on your stomach on a special table. The area on your back where the PCN will be inserted will be cleaned and sterilized. Your doctor will then inject a local anesthetic to numb the area. This will help minimize any pain or discomfort during the procedure. Once the area is numb, your doctor will use a needle to puncture through your skin and into your kidney. They'll use imaging guidance, such as ultrasound or fluoroscopy (a type of X-ray), to ensure they're placing the needle in the correct location. After the needle is in place, your doctor will insert a guide wire through the needle and into the kidney. The needle is then removed, and a series of dilators are passed over the guide wire to gradually enlarge the opening. Finally, a nephrostomy tube, which is a thin, flexible tube, is inserted over the guide wire and into the kidney. The guide wire is then removed, leaving the nephrostomy tube in place. The nephrostomy tube is connected to a drainage bag, which collects the urine that drains from your kidney. The tube is secured to your skin with sutures or tape. After the procedure, you'll be monitored for a few hours to make sure there are no complications. You'll also receive instructions on how to care for your nephrostomy tube and drainage bag at home. It's important to follow these instructions carefully to prevent infection and ensure the tube functions properly. While the idea of having a tube inserted into your kidney might sound scary, PCN is generally a safe and well-tolerated procedure. Knowing what to expect can help you feel more comfortable and confident going into it.
Risks and Complications of PCN
As with any medical procedure, PCN comes with potential risks and complications. While PCN is generally considered safe, it's important to be aware of the possible issues that can arise. Understanding these risks can help you make informed decisions and know what to watch out for after the procedure.
One of the most common risks is bleeding. Because the procedure involves puncturing the kidney, there's a chance of bleeding, either internally or around the insertion site. In most cases, the bleeding is minor and resolves on its own. However, in rare cases, it can be significant enough to require a blood transfusion or further intervention. Another potential complication is infection. Anytime you're inserting a foreign object into the body, there's a risk of introducing bacteria and causing an infection. To minimize this risk, doctors use sterile techniques during the procedure and may prescribe antibiotics before or after the PCN. Despite these precautions, infection can still occur, leading to fever, pain, and the need for further treatment. Damage to surrounding organs is another risk, although it's relatively rare. During the insertion of the needle or tube, there's a small chance of injuring nearby structures, such as the bowel, lung, or blood vessels. This can lead to complications like a pneumothorax (collapsed lung) or a bowel perforation, which would require additional treatment. Urine leakage is another potential issue. Sometimes, urine can leak around the nephrostomy tube and into the surrounding tissues. This can cause pain, irritation, and increase the risk of infection. In most cases, urine leakage resolves on its own, but sometimes it may require further intervention. Blockage of the nephrostomy tube is also a possibility. The tube can become blocked by blood clots, debris, or kinking, which can prevent urine from draining properly. To prevent this, it's important to flush the tube regularly and follow your doctor's instructions on tube care. Finally, pain and discomfort are common after a PCN procedure. You may experience pain at the insertion site, as well as back pain or flank pain. This pain is usually manageable with pain medication. It's important to discuss these potential risks and complications with your doctor before undergoing a PCN procedure. They can assess your individual risk factors and provide you with more specific information based on your medical history and the details of your case. Aftercare and Living with a Nephrostomy Tube
So, you've had your PCN procedure and now you have a nephrostomy tube. What's next? Proper aftercare and understanding how to live with a nephrostomy tube are crucial for preventing complications and ensuring the tube functions correctly. Let's go over some important aspects of aftercare and daily life with a nephrostomy tube.
First and foremost, tube care is essential. You'll need to clean the skin around the insertion site daily with mild soap and water. Be sure to pat the area dry gently. Your doctor or nurse will show you how to properly clean the site before you leave the hospital. It's also important to keep the drainage bag below the level of your kidney to allow for proper drainage. This means you'll need to be mindful of where you place the bag when you're sitting, standing, or lying down. Empty the drainage bag regularly, typically when it's about half full. This will prevent the bag from becoming too heavy and pulling on the tube. You'll also need to measure and record the amount of urine you drain each day, as this information can be helpful for your doctor. Flushing the nephrostomy tube is another important part of tube care. Your doctor will provide you with instructions on how to flush the tube with sterile saline solution to prevent blockages. It's important to follow these instructions carefully. Protecting the tube from kinking or pulling is also crucial. Make sure the tube is securely taped to your skin to prevent it from accidentally being pulled out. Avoid activities that could put stress on the tube, such as heavy lifting or strenuous exercise. Showering with a nephrostomy tube is generally safe, but you'll need to take some precautions. Cover the insertion site with a waterproof dressing to keep it dry. You can also use a special bag to protect the drainage bag from getting wet. Avoid taking baths, as this can increase the risk of infection. Dressing comfortably is important when you have a nephrostomy tube. Choose loose-fitting clothing that won't put pressure on the tube or insertion site. You may also want to wear clothing with pockets to hold the drainage bag. Staying hydrated is essential for maintaining kidney function and preventing urinary tract infections. Drink plenty of fluids throughout the day, unless your doctor has advised you to restrict your fluid intake. Watch for signs of infection, such as fever, chills, redness, swelling, or pain at the insertion site. If you notice any of these symptoms, contact your doctor immediately. Follow up with your doctor as scheduled for regular check-ups. Your doctor will monitor your kidney function and the condition of your nephrostomy tube. Living with a nephrostomy tube can take some getting used to, but with proper care and attention, you can maintain a good quality of life. Be sure to communicate any concerns or questions you have with your doctor or nurse.
